Block 15/21g Spaniards
(Licence P1655)
(Nautical 21%)
Situated in the Witch Ground Graben in the Outer Moray Firth, Block 15/21g is immediately west of the Scott Field and contains the large Spaniards Jurassic prospect downdip from the 15/21-38 well which tested 2,660 bopd of 25° API oil from the Galley Sandstone.
Seismic amplitude mapping indicates the reservoir thickens downdip both to the north-east and north-west of the discovery well. Further pressure analysis from the well suggests the potential for a long oil column. Additional prospectivity has been mapped in the Dirk Sand (Ryazanian to Upper Volgian age) which is derived off the Halibut Horst and deposited as a sand apron to the north, pinching out to the east.
A cost sharing agreement has been reached with the enlarged Joint Venture group. Planning is under way to drill a well in Q2 2012.

Key stats |
| |
- Reprocessed 3D seismic defines large Jurassic prospect downdip from 15/21a-38 oil discovery
- Seismic indicates reservoir thickens downdip and significant oil column implied from pressure data in discovery well
- Part of adjacent 15/21a block has been merged into P1655 and cost sharing agreement reached with enlarged Joint Venture grouping
- Best estimate prospective resources 100 mmbo (gross), 21 mmbo (net)
